工程力学计算方法与程序设计
本书能够帮助读者学会将工程力学问题计算机化的主要思路与方法,为使用计算机解决不同工程实际问题奠定基础。

作者:叶金铎、张春秋、叶航

定价:69元

印次:1-2

ISBN:9787302551201

出版日期:2020.09.01

印刷日期:2021.07.07

图书责编:佟丽霞

图书分类:教材

电子书
在线购买
分享
内容简介
作者简介
前言序言
资源下载
查看详情 查看详情 查看详情

工程力学计算机方法主要讲授把工程力学的解题过程计算机化的涉及到的基本理论,算法研究,程序设计和采用电算求解工程力学问题的步骤。主要内容包括线性代数方程组基础知识,平面桁架计算机方法,平面物系计算机方法和梁变形的计算机方法。

叶金铎 男,天津大学力学系研究生毕业,工学硕士学位,现任天津理工大学教授,硕士研究生导师。天津市力学学会理事,副理事长,中国力学学会科普委员会委员。主要研究方向是金属塑性成型和钢结构抗火,已经主持完成天津市自然科学重点基金1项,2006,天津市自然科学基金1项,1997和1项天津市教委基金,参加完成中英国际合作项目,天津市自然科学重点基金、基金,中国地震科学联合基金项目等,国家自然科学基金10余项。2002年到英国爱丁堡大学进行合作研究,2005年到美国内布拉斯加大学进行学术交流。授权发明专利多项。发表学术论文80余篇,参与出版教材2本,主持出版一本学术专著。2015年获得天津市科技进步一等奖1项(成员),目前主持国家自然科学基金1项。

前言 本书主要讲述工程力学问题的解析计算方法、程序设计及其在复杂工程力学问题中的应用。针对手算解题效率低和解题范围受到限制的问题,本书从算法的独立、通用性和有利于编程三个方面详细分析比较了传统工程力学计算方法的各自特点,提出和设计了适合解决复杂工程力学问题的计算方法。书中的主要内容均为作者的研究成果,计算程序均由作者编写。 本书的价值在于通过工程力学的一些有代表性的内容,重点讲述如何将一个工程力学问题交给计算机完成,帮助读者学会使用计算程序快速获得复杂工程力学问题的解答。 与目前国内已经出版的同类著作和教材比较,本书的主要特点是在传统工程力学解题方法的基础上,提出了新的计算方法或扩大了传统计算方法的解题能力,这方面的内容有: (1) 求解梁变形的通用计算方法; (2) 用有限差分法计算超静定梁的变形; (3) 用积分法计算超静定梁的变形; (4) 针对超静定梁的力与变形计算,提出了同时求解约束反力、截面剪力、弯矩、截面挠度和转角的混合方法、位移法和力法,首次导出了以位移表示平衡方程的表达式,这对于读者深入理解弹性力学的位移法有积极作用。 本书可以作为工程技术人员特别是桥梁、井架和海上吊笼设计工程师的参考书,也可以作为相关专业本科生和研究生的参考用书。 本书第1章、第5章由叶金铎执笔,第2章、第3章、6.1节、6.4~6.6节由张春秋执笔,第4章、6.2节、6.3节和附录A由叶航执笔,计算程序由叶金铎编写。天津理工大学的冯晶晶硕士参与了第3章例题与习题的计算,张兰硕士参与了第5章例题与习题的计算。 本书经过天津市科学技术协会专家组的...

目录
荐语
查看详情 查看详情
目录

第1章绪论

1.1工程力学计算方法的任务

1.2工程力学计算方法研究的内容

1.2.1算法的研究

1.2.2程序设计

第2章线性代数方程组的求解

2.1用高斯法解线性代数方程组

2.1.1高斯法举例

2.1.2消元过程的循环公式

2.2用列主元法解线性代数方程组

2.3解三对角形方程组的追赶法

2.4常用算法语言的特点与选用

2.4.1常用算法语言的特点

2.4.2算法语言的选用

第3章平面静定桁架的内力计算

3.1平面静定桁架的基本理论

3.2循环节点法

3.3电算方案

3.3.1系数矩阵的特点与方程组的解法

3.3.2节点号码与桁杆的编号原则

3.3.3桁架结构线性代数方程组的建立

3.4程序设计

3.4.1程序设计内容和主程序结构设计

3.4.2读入信息子程序(INPUT)

3.4.3杆件角度计算子程序(ANGL)

3.4.4系数矩阵生成子程序(FAMTR)

3.4.5载荷列阵子程序(LOAD)

3.4.6平面桁架计算程序

习题

第4章平面物系的平衡

4.1平面物系平衡的基本理论

4.2平面物系平衡的计算方法

4.2.1单个物体的平衡方程

4.2.2物体系统的平衡方程

4.2.3系统总体平衡方程的特点及其求解

4.3程序设计

4.3.1主程序框图

4.3.2读入信息及举例

4.3.3源程序及注释

习题

第5章梁的... 查看详情

本书的主要特色是书中的主要内容是以算法为主线,按照算法独立,算法具有通用性和有利于编程的三个原则为工程力学问题挑选算法或设计算法,重点讲述如何将一个工程力学问题计算机化涉及到的算法选择,程序设计,数据分类和数据处理的相关内容。通过本书学习,能够帮助读者学会将工程力学问题计算机化的主要思路与方法,为使用计算机解决不同工程实际问题奠定基础。 查看详情